'Having IPL, Earning Crores': Ex India Great Lambasts BCCI After India's Poor Run In ICC Tournaments

The last time India won any ICC title was back in 2013 as they won the  ICC Champions Trophy under the captaincy of the great MS Dhoni.

The Indian team under the leadership of Rohit Sharma has been going through a rough patch as they had a terrible outing in the recently passed WTC 2023 final against Australia. During the summit clash at the Oval in London, team India lost the game against the Kangaroos by 209 runs. Post India’s loss, many cricket pundits have voiced that Rohit Sharma should step down as a skipper but then the change is not likely to take place anytime soon.

Rohit will get another chance soon to prove his worth both as a skipper and batter as the  ICC men's World Cup is approaching. He will be looking to win the trophy and end India’s long wait for an ICC title. Since this is one of the most burning issues of Indian cricket, former India great Dilip Vengsarkar also spoke about the same to the Hindustan Times where he said, “The unfortunate part is that the selectors I have seen over the last six-seven years neither have the vision, deep knowledge about the game or cricketing sense. They made Shikhar Dhawan India captain (when tours overlapped and main players were unavailable); it is where you can groom the future captain”.

“You haven’t groomed anybody. You just play as it comes. You talk about the richest cricket board in the world, where is the bench strength? Just having IPL, earning crores of rupees in media rights, it should not be the only achievement”, he added.

Earlier, Australia outplayed the Indian team in the ICC World Test Championship final 2023 by 209 runs at the Oval in London. For India, Ajinkya Rahane was the only batter who had a decent run as he scored 89 runs in the first innings and also reached 5,000 runs in the traditional format in 83 Tests. Asa result, he got a huge jump in the latest ICC Test Rankings as he sealed the 37th spot.
